Matthew P.
Smith is a Director of PECO II, Inc. Previously, he was Chairman of PECO II from July 2001 to July 2005, Chief Executive Officer from 1998 to June 2002, President from 1998 to July 2001, an Executive Vice President from 1996 to 1998, Secretary from 1991 to 1998 and Treasurer from 1990 to 1998.

Telecommunications EquipmentElectronic Technology The Group's principal activities are to provide engineering and installation on-site services and to design and manufacture communications power systems and equipment. It operates in two segments: Product and Service. The Product segment consists of manufacturing operations and the production of power plants, rectifiers and power distribution equipment. The Service segment consists of telecommunications contract, engineering, and installation services. It also offers systems integration products to the communications industry. The products include power systems, power distribution equipment and systems integration products and related services.
